1. Sustainable & Eco-Friendly Fabrics
Key Trend: Luxury meets responsibility
Organic Cotton & Bamboo – Breathable, hypoallergenic, and perfect for sensitive skin.
Recycled Lace & Deadstock Materials – Brands are repurposing excess fabrics to reduce waste.
Biodegradable Packaging – More labels are ditching plastic for compostable wraps.
Why It Matters: With growing consumer demand for ethical fashion, eco-conscious lingerie is no longer niche—it’s a must.
2. Ultra-Comfortable "Second Skin" Styles
Key Trend: Seamless, wireless, and all-day ease
Buttery-Soft Modal & Tencel – Lightweight yet warm for colder months.
Adjustable Wide Straps – Reduces shoulder pressure while offering support.
Extended Size Ranges – More brands are embracing inclusive sizing (XXS-6XL).
Perfect For: Work-from-home days, travel, or simply prioritizing comfort without sacrificing style.
3. Dark Romance & Moody Tones
Key Trend: Deep hues and sultry details
Rich Jewel Tones – Think emerald green, deep burgundy, and midnight blue.
Sheer Mesh & Velvet Accents – A luxurious touch for winter nights.
Gothic-Inspired Lace – Delicate yet dramatic, with intricate floral patterns.
Styling Tip: Pair a burgundy bralette with a blazer for a bold peek-a-boo effect.
4. Tech-Enhanced Lingerie
Key Trend: Smart fabrics and functional design
Temperature-Regulating Materials – Ideal for fluctuating fall/winter weather.
Built-In Light Support – No wires, but enough structure for smaller busts.
Self-Adjusting Bands – Uses flexible memory foam for a custom fit.
Innovation Alert: Some brands are experimenting with AI-powered sizing apps for perfect fits.

6. Gender-Neutral & Inclusive Designs
Key Trend: Breaking traditional norms
Unisex Bralettes & Boxer Briefs – Soft fabrics, neutral palettes.
Adaptive Lingerie – Easy-open clasps for people with disabilities.
Non-Wired Options – Focus on comfort for all body types.
Why It’s Important: The industry is finally embracing diversity in gender expression and ability.
